Drug Withdrawal
A condition characterized by the physical and psychological symptoms that occur upon the abrupt discontinuation or decrease of intake of a drug.
Drug Tolerance
The body's reduced reaction to a drug over time, which can result in needing higher doses to achieve the same effect.
Symptoms
Physical or mental features that are regarded as indicating a condition of disease, noticeable to a patient, often leading to a diagnosis.
Disinhibitor
A factor or substance that reduces inhibition, potentially leading to decreased self-control or increased impulsivity.
